WebOct 7, 2013 · Cytoplasmic streaming is important for the distribution of cellular components within a cell and can be expected to play a major role in establishing and maintaining cell polarity. A classical example of this process is the delivery of organelles and secretory vesicles into the growing daughter cell of budding yeast, Saccharomyces cerevisiae [ 2 ].
